Description
Cultivated: The Elements of Floral Style is a comprehensive guide to floral design that elevates it to fine art. Christin Geall shares her expertise, drawing inspiration from the fine arts and historical sources, to help designers, gardeners, and entrepreneurs create stunning arrangements.
From choosing plants to grow and arrange, selecting tools and vessels, balancing color and form, and photographing and selling arrangements, this book covers all aspects of floral design. Geall's beautiful photographs illustrate techniques for creating brilliant arrangements that spark the imagination.
This illustrated guide offers universal lessons for all levels of practitioners, budgets, and materials, making it a valuable resource for anyone looking to improve their skills in floral design.
